Ordinals
beta
Address 15yN3ALtFS1ocCpjg57ZDDzJ6Zh5u3WuMg
sat balance
9584
outputs
c2fdd6f53766bebd64d31203822a044d9c13a26e45aa0d8602358c74bc0570fc:0